summ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--shell/ev-sidebar-links.c9
1 files changed, 2 insertions, 7 deletions
diff --git a/shell/ev-sidebar-links.c b/shell/ev-sidebar-links.c
index 90a23269..92caa959 100644
--- a/shell/ev-sidebar-links.c
+++ b/shell/ev-sidebar-links.c
@@ -84,13 +84,10 @@ G_DEFINE_TYPE_EXTENDED (EvSidebarLinks,
ev_sidebar_links,
GTK_TYPE_BOX,
0,
+ G_ADD_PRIVATE (EvSidebarLinks)
G_IMPLEMENT_INTERFACE (EV_TYPE_SIDEBAR_PAGE,
ev_sidebar_links_page_iface_init))
-
-#define EV_SIDEBAR_LINKS_GET_PRIVATE(object) \
- (G_TYPE_INSTANCE_GET_PRIVATE ((object), EV_TYPE_SIDEBAR_LINKS, EvSidebarLinksPrivate))
-
static void
ev_sidebar_links_set_property (GObject *object,
guint prop_id,
@@ -209,8 +206,6 @@ ev_sidebar_links_class_init (EvSidebarLinksClass *ev_sidebar_links_class)
g_object_class_override_property (g_object_class,
PROP_WIDGET,
"main-widget");
-
- g_type_class_add_private (g_object_class, sizeof (EvSidebarLinksPrivate));
}
static void
@@ -447,7 +442,7 @@ ev_sidebar_links_construct (EvSidebarLinks *ev_sidebar_links)
static void
ev_sidebar_links_init (EvSidebarLinks *ev_sidebar_links)
{
- ev_sidebar_links->priv = EV_SIDEBAR_LINKS_GET_PRIVATE (ev_sidebar_links);
+ ev_sidebar_links->priv = ev_sidebar_links_get_instance_private (ev_sidebar_links);
gtk_orientable_set_orientation (GTK_ORIENTABLE (ev_sidebar_links), GTK_ORIENTATION_VERTICAL);